Uncover Low Home Equity Loan Rates in Richmond, VA
Looking to enhance your home's value with a low-interest loan? Richmond, VA, has a plethora of lenders offering competitive rates on home equity loans.
A home equity loan can be a fantastic way to fund renovations around your house or even combine high-interest debt.
To find the best rates, it's important to shop around.
Here are some strategies to help you:
* Examine your credit score and elevate it if necessary.
* Contrast rates from multiple lenders in Richmond.
* Inquire about lender fees and final expenses.
* Evaluate the loan term and repayment plan that suits your budget.
With a little effort, you can discover a home equity loan with a low rate in Richmond, VA, and achieve your financial goals.
Richmond Real Estate: Mortgage vs. Home Equity
Purchasing a dwelling in Richmond is an exciting investment. However, deciding on the right financing method can be complex. Two popular options are loans, and home equity loans. Each choice has its own advantages and cons.
A mortgage is used to acquire your whole house. On the other hand, a home equity loan utilizes the value you've gained in your dwelling.
Before undertaking on this process, it's crucial to thoroughly analyze your financial situation.
A good mortgage broker can help you grasp the fine points of each option and guide you in making the best choice for your situation.
